    L.A. - Febr. 27/19^7 Operation No. 1. Close gate valve both ends of check valve. Operation No. 2. Remove inspection plate up-stream side of valve. Operation No. 3» Procure a hardwood stick and put through the inspection hole so that contact is as near bottom of disc as possible. Give a sharp rap with hammer on the wood stick and the disc should then come loose. Operation No. ty-. Shine a light in and examine the valve for lime deposits.
